Course structure

• Introduction to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for PTSD
• Understanding the Neurobiology of Trauma
• Assessment and Diagnosis of PTSD
• Cognitive Restructuring Techniques
• Exposure Therapy for PTSD
• Trauma-Informed Care Principles
• Comorbidity and PTSD
• Cultural Considerations in CBT for PTSD
• Ethical and Legal Issues in Treating PTSD
• Case Conceptualization and Treatment Planning for PTSD
